How to fill out confidentiality agreement

How to fill out Confidentiality Agreement
01
Start with the title 'Confidentiality Agreement' at the top of the document.
02
Include the date of the agreement.
03
Add the names and addresses of all parties involved.
04
Define what constitutes 'Confidential Information' to clarify what is covered.
05
Specify the obligations of both parties regarding the handling of confidential information.
06
Include the duration of the confidentiality obligation.
07
Mention any exclusions where confidential information may not apply.
08
Include a clause about the return or destruction of confidential information upon termination of the agreement.
09
Sign and date the agreement by all parties involved.

What is the difference between NDA and MNDA?
An NDA typically involves one party disclosing confidential information to another, with the recipient obligated to maintain confidentiality. In contrast, an MNDA involves a mutual exchange of sensitive information between two or more parties, with all parties agreeing to safeguard the shared information.

Can you make your own confidentiality agreement?
You do not need a lawyer to create and sign a non-disclosure agreement. However, if the information you are trying to protect is important enough to warrant an NDA, you may want to have the document reviewed by someone with legal expertise.
What are NDAs under English law?
An NDA is a legal contract. It sets out how you share information or ideas in confidence. Sometimes people call NDAs confidentiality agreements. Your IP attorney or solicitor can advise on confidentiality and draw up an appropriate NDA for you to use.

What is Confidentiality Agreement?
A Confidentiality Agreement, also known as a Non-Disclosure Agreement (NDA), is a legally binding contract that establishes a confidential relationship between two or more parties. It outlines the type of information that can be shared and restricts the parties from disclosing that information to outside entities.
Who is required to file Confidentiality Agreement?
Typically, individuals or organizations that share sensitive information, such as businesses, employees, contractors, and partners, are required to file a Confidentiality Agreement to protect proprietary information.
How to fill out Confidentiality Agreement?
To fill out a Confidentiality Agreement, clearly state the names of all parties involved, define the confidential information that needs protection, specify the obligations of each party, set the duration of confidentiality, and include any exceptions to confidentiality. Lastly, all parties should sign and date the agreement.
What is the purpose of Confidentiality Agreement?
The purpose of a Confidentiality Agreement is to protect sensitive information from being disclosed or misused by unauthorized parties. It helps maintain privacy and encourages open communication between parties by ensuring that shared information remains confidential.
What information must be reported on Confidentiality Agreement?
A Confidentiality Agreement must include identified confidential information, the purpose for which the information is shared, the obligations of the parties regarding that information, any time limits on confidentiality, and any legal rights and obligations regarding disclosures.
